about-1

Overview of Our Approach to Data Pipeline Design with Snowflake

At Proforce Solution, we specialize in designing and developing robust data pipelines tailored specifically for businesses looking to optimize their data infrastructure with Snowflake. Our approach focuses on ensuring scalability, efficiency, and reliability, ensuring smooth and secure data flow from diverse sources into your Snowflake environment, optimized for analytics and business intelligence.

ETL/ELT Tools and Methodologies We Use with Snowflake

We utilize Snowflake’s powerful capabilities along with a range of cutting-edge ETL/ELT tools to deliver pipelines that are efficient and future-proof. Our methodology ensures the seamless extraction, transformation, and loading (ETL) or extraction, loading, and transformation (ELT) of data into Snowflake’s secure and scalable environment. These tools provide end-to-end automation for a streamlined experience:

Benefits of Our Snowflake-Centric Data Pipeline Solutions

Our Snowflake-powered data pipelines provide several critical benefits that enable businesses to achieve their data goals efficiently:

Faster Processing Times

Snowflake’s elastic scalability allows us to build data pipelines that process large volumes of data quickly and efficiently, whether it’s real-time streaming or batch processing.

Cost Efficiency

Snowflake’s pay-per-use model allows you to only pay for the compute and storage resources you actually use. Our pipelines are optimized to maximize performance while minimizing unnecessary costs.

Scalability

Snowflake’s elastic architecture ensures that as your data needs grow, your pipeline can scale without performance issues.

Real-time Data Availability

Instant access to data as it updates, enabling timely decisions and insights for better outcomes.

Seamless Integration

Our Snowflake pipelines integrate with existing cloud platforms and applications, ensuring that data flows seamlessly across your entire ecosystem

Data Pipeline Development for a Fast-Growing Startup

A fast-growing startup in the e-commerce space approached Proforce Solution to design and implement their entire data pipeline. The startup had a unique challenge: they were generating massive amounts of transactional and customer interaction data but lacked the infrastructure to process and analyze the data effectively. Their goals were to improve real-time customer insights, enhance operational efficiency, and make data-driven decisions that would fuel their rapid growth.

Data Volume

The startup was generating data from multiple sources, including customer orders, web interactions, marketing campaigns, and supply chain management systems.

Data Inconsistencies

The company’s existing data was stored in multiple formats and systems, which led to inconsistencies and incomplete data when trying to run reports and analyze trends.

Scalability

Given their ambitious growth plans, the startup needed a solution that could not only handle their current data volume but scale as their business expanded.

    Powered Data Pipeline to Address the Startup's Key Needs

    We developed a data pipeline using Snowflake to meet the specific needs of the startup. The solution was designed with key components tailored to enhance efficiency and scalability. This approach ensured seamless data management and optimized performance.

split-03
Using Snowpipe, we automated the real-time ingestion of customer and transaction data from their website and mobile app into Snowflake. This allowed the startup to have up-to-the-minute data on customer behavior, enabling them to optimize user experience and marketing efforts in real-time.
For larger, more complex datasets, we implemented batch processing workflows using Apache Airflow. This ensured that daily reports on sales, inventory, and customer segmentation were generated reliably and on schedule, without impacting the real-time data processing.
To ensure future growth, we set up Snowflake’s elastic warehouses so that the system could scale up or down automatically based on the workload. This meant the startup never had to worry about performance issues as their business grew.
The startup was able to gain real-time insights into customer behavior, which allowed them to personalize marketing efforts and improve customer engagement. For instance, they could now see which products were trending in real-time and adjust their inventory and promotions accordingly
Automated batch processing reduced the time it took to generate daily and weekly reports by 50%, allowing the management team to make faster, data-driven decisions.
With consistent and high-quality data now available across the organization, the startup was able to streamline operations, optimize their supply chain, and increase overall efficiency.
Retour en haut